Subject: [PATCH] Do not use pickle for serialization in memcache, but JSON
|
||||
|
||||
We don't want to use pickle as it can execute arbitrary code. JSON is
|
||||
safer. However, note that it supports serialization for only some
|
||||
specific subset of object types; this should be enough for what we need,
|
||||
though.
|
||||
|
||||
To avoid issues on upgrades (unability to read pickled values, and cache
|
||||
poisoning for old servers not understanding JSON), we add a
|
||||
memcache_serialization_support configuration option, with the following
|
||||
values:
|
||||
|
||||
0 = older, insecure pickle serialization (compatible, default in this release)
|
||||
1 = json serialization but pickles can still be read (still insecure)
|
||||
2 = json serialization only (secure, suggested, and the future default)
|
||||
|
||||
To avoid an instant full cache flush, existing installations should
|
||||
upgrade with 0, then set to 1 and reload, then after some time (24
|
||||
hours) set to 2 and reload. Support for 0 and 1 will be removed in
|
||||
future versions.
